The semi-final match of the 2025 FIFA Club World Cup between Fluminense (Brazil) and Chelsea (England) will take place on July 8 at MetLife Stadium in East Rutherford, USA. Fluminense vs. Chelsea: prediction and betting odds, statistics.
Fluminense
Renato Gaúcho's team remains unbeaten in the 2025 Club World Cup. In the group stage, they secured one win and two draws. In the playoffs, the Brazilians improved their performance, winning both matches in regular time: first defeating Inter (2-0), then overcoming Al-Hilal (2-1). Notably, the South Americans have conceded only three goals in the current Club World Cup.
- Fluminense has not lost in regular time in 6 of their last 7 Club World Cup matches (4 wins, 2 draws).
- At least one team failed to score in regular time in 5 of Fluminense's last 7 matches in this tournament.
- In their last 15 matches in the Copa Libertadores and Club World Cup, the South Americans have suffered only 2 defeats in 90 minutes (9 wins, 4 draws).

Chelsea
In the previous round, the English side faced another Brazilian Serie A representative and ultimately defeated Palmeiras 2-1. Before that, in the round of 16, the Londoners overcame Benfica (1-1, extra time 3-0). This upcoming match will be their third against Brazilian opposition in this tournament. Earlier in the group stage, they faced Flamengo, losing 1-3.
- The English team has not drawn in regular time in 12 of their last 13 matches in the Club World Cup and UEFA Champions League (8 wins, 4 losses).
- No more than three goals have been scored in 90 minutes in 14 of Chelsea's last 15 games in these tournaments.
- Chelsea has played 9 matches in the Club World Cup, suffering only two losses in regular time (5 wins, 2 draws).
